The progress achieved during the first six months of 2026 under the Third Five-Year Action Plan and the University’s strategic objectives was evaluated through category presentations and participatory group discussions held as part of the İSÜ BİZ Strategic Forum.
Organized under the coordination of İstinye University’s Vice Rectorate for Strategic Transformation, the İSÜ BİZ Strategic Forum was held on 7-9 July 2026 at the H Block Conference Hall and classrooms.
Designed as an institutional development and strategic evaluation program, the forum aimed to assess the University’s performance results for the January-June 2026 period, examine the practical impact of current initiatives, identify areas for improvement, and develop new intervention measures through stakeholder participation.

Participants Developed Solutions and Intervention Models
Each category session followed a common structure comprising opening remarks, a strategic performance presentation, a category briefing, an intervention and improvement session, and group presentations. Before the group discussions, Quality Coordinator Assoc. Prof. Dr. Mustafa Sundu delivered a briefing on the methodology to be followed during the group work.
Following the category briefings, participants began their group discussions within the framework of predefined focus questions. The discussions addressed the strengths of current practices, areas requiring improvement, and the needs encountered during implementation. Participants also evaluated potential solutions, alternative practices, and intervention models.
At the end of the group discussions, a representative selected by each group presented the agreed views and recommendations to the other participants. This process brought together the experiences and perspectives of different academic and administrative units in a shared evaluation environment.
